N, S, Mo deficiency leads to

A

Early flowering

B

Delayed flowering

C

Seed dormancy

D

Premature leaf fall

Text Solution

AI Generated Solution

The correct Answer is:
### Step-by-Step Solution: 1. **Identify the Elements**: The question mentions three elements: Nitrogen (N), Sulfur (S), and Molybdenum (Mo). 2. **Understand the Role of Each Element**: - **Nitrogen (N)**: Essential for the synthesis of amino acids, proteins, and nucleic acids. It plays a critical role in plant growth and development. - **Sulfur (S)**: Important for the formation of certain amino acids and proteins, and it is also involved in the synthesis of chlorophyll. - **Molybdenum (Mo)**: A vital micronutrient that is involved in nitrogen fixation and the metabolism of nitrogen in plants. 3. **Consequences of Deficiency**: - A deficiency in these elements can lead to various physiological issues in plants. - **Delayed Flowering**: This is a significant consequence of the deficiency of N, S, and Mo. Flowering is crucial for reproduction, and any delay can impact the plant's life cycle. - **Effect on Cell Division**: The deficiency can also affect cell division, which is essential for growth and development. - **Delayed Fruiting**: Since flowering is delayed, this subsequently leads to delayed fruiting, affecting the plant's yield. 4. **Conclusion**: Therefore, the deficiency of Nitrogen, Sulfur, and Molybdenum leads to delayed flowering, which in turn affects the overall life cycle of the plant. ### Final Answer: The deficiency of Nitrogen (N), Sulfur (S), and Molybdenum (Mo) leads to delayed flowering, which affects cell division and results in delayed fruiting. ---
